House Democrats started this month hoping, and preparing, to gain seats in the election. Instead, their once-robust majority in the House has dwindled and Democrats are on track to begin next year with the slimmest majority in decades.

Now members on the progressive left and party moderates are again at odds over whose policies won in 2020 and how they should govern as a party.
